Note: The core exchange program was setup to keep downtime on your vehical from happening. You are required to send back your old throttle body within one month of recieving your new one, full instructions will come with product. If you do not send it back your credit card will automatically be billed $125.
You get a shorter s-bolt with his TB as for modding the airhat I didnt do anything to it and I added Airaid about a month after...everything fits nice
As for never working with TB its much easier then a carb and similar in time to removing belt and alternator, piece of cake, minimal knowledge needed

Installation was a piece of cake. The instructions I received with the TB were kind of blurry, so I went to thefastman.com and printed off a set from the site. No biggie. It definitely helped the throttle response, I have not noticed any mpg improvement. Dan told me up front that he had customers that had noticed mpg improvement, and some that didn't. No one had a decrease - unless they couldn't keep their foot out of it! I would suggest getting one, just for the improved throttle response. Come on, it's only $220!
